Monarch takes off from Leeds Bradford

MONARCH today became the latest airline to launch new scheduled services from Leeds Bradford International Airport.

Starting services in December, Monarch will offer flights to Munich and Grenoble.

Monarch joins Ryanair and easyJet among the airlines attracted to the airport since it went into private ownership.

Leeds Bradford is in the middle of an £11m transformation of the terminal building.

Monarch already offers scheduled services from Birmingham, Luton, Gatwick and Manchester.

Kevin George, managing director of Monarch Airlines, said: “With over 40 years heritage we are confident out new flights from Leeds Bradford will be a huge success as we continue to widen the range of leisure products available to our customers.”
